Skip to content

Commit 7e2e2cb

Browse files
committed
imp: removes extra newline when printing version
1 parent a86d6aa commit 7e2e2cb

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

src/app/parser.rs

+4-4
Original file line numberDiff line numberDiff line change
@@ -1542,22 +1542,22 @@ impl<'a, 'b> Parser<'a, 'b>
15421542
w.flush().map_err(Error::from)
15431543
}
15441544

1545-
fn write_version<W: Write>(&self, w: &mut W) -> io::Result<()> {
1545+
pub fn write_version<W: Write>(&self, w: &mut W) -> io::Result<()> {
15461546
if let Some(bn) = self.meta.bin_name.as_ref() {
15471547
if bn.contains(' ') {
15481548
// Incase we're dealing with subcommands i.e. git mv is translated to git-mv
1549-
writeln!(w,
1549+
write!(w,
15501550
"{} {}",
15511551
bn.replace(" ", "-"),
15521552
self.meta.version.unwrap_or("".into()))
15531553
} else {
1554-
writeln!(w,
1554+
write!(w,
15551555
"{} {}",
15561556
&self.meta.name[..],
15571557
self.meta.version.unwrap_or("".into()))
15581558
}
15591559
} else {
1560-
writeln!(w,
1560+
write!(w,
15611561
"{} {}",
15621562
&self.meta.name[..],
15631563
self.meta.version.unwrap_or("".into()))

0 commit comments

Comments
 (0)